Dr. Larry Taylor, Director of the University of Tennessee Plantetary Geosciences Institute, will be giving a presentation on President Bush's Full service Gas station on the Moon:
In 2005, President Bush proposed a permanent Moon base which could be used as a platform for future missions to Mars and beyond. One purpose of a Moon base is to provide a source of liquid oxygen and liquid hydrogen for space vehicles. With an almost perfect vacuum for an atmosphere, temperatures ranging from +280°F to -280°F, and with severe solar and galactic radiation, the Moon presents settlers with an array of difficult challenges. In his presentation, Dr. Taylor will examine the geologic studies of lunar rocks and soil from the six U.S. Apollo and three Soviet Luna missions. From these data he provides the basis for habitat design, and the production of oxygen, water, and food. Since the transportation cost of material from Earth is $5,000 per pound, planners must think like our pioneer ancestors and learn to "live off the land."
